Symbolism and Core Meanings of ๐ฉธ
The ๐ฉธ emoji encapsulates several significant concepts:
- Medical & Health: Represents injuries, blood tests, or general health discussions.
- Menstruation: A widely adopted symbol for periods, aiding open communication about women's health.
- Blood Donation: Used to encourage donation, frequently paired with a red heart.

Pairing ๐ฉธ with other emojis creates richer context:
๐ฉธ + ๐ (syringe): For blood tests or medical procedures. ๐ฉธ + ๐๏ธ (calendar): For period tracking or marking health appointments. ๐ฉธ + ๐ช (flexed biceps): To symbolize strength, recovery, or resilience.
